#9e018a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9e018a is composed of 62% red, 0.4% green and 54.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.4% magenta, 12.7%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 307.6 degrees, a saturation of 98.7% and a lightness of 31.2%. #9e018a color hex could be obtained by blending #ff02ff with #3d0015.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

#9e018a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9e018a has RGB values of R:158, G:1, B:138 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.99, Y:0.13,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10355082.

Shades and Tints of #9e018a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020002 is the darkest color, while #ffeef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#9e018a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#554a53 is the less saturated color, while #9e018a is the most saturated one.
